Amiga Programmer's Handbook, Volume II

Rate this book
The Amiga Programmer's Handbook, Volume II, provides an in-depth reference to device I/O programming for the Amiga 500, 1000, and 2000 computers, including programming for sound and speech. Up-to-date, concise, and specially organized for the working programmer, this volume puts at your fingertips complete information on every command for the twelve Amiga devices, including commands that are new to the version 1.2 software release.

366 pages, Paperback

First published January 1, 1987
